The CAB-AC2-EU= is a Cisco-certified AC power cable engineered explicitly for European deployments. Designed to connect Cisco networking devices like switches, routers, and servers to EU-compliant power outlets, it resolves voltage mismatches and certification hurdles unique to the region. Its robust build ensures compatibility with strict EU safety protocols, making it indispensable for enterprises operating in countries like Germany, France, or Italy.

Q: Can I use this cable in non-EU countries with similar voltage?
A: While voltage may align, socket types and certifications differ. Always use region-specific cables to avoid compliance gaps.
Q: Does it support three-phase power systems?
A: No—this cable is designed for single-phase 230V applications. Verify device requirements before deployment.
Q: What happens if I use a non-VDE-certified cable?
A: Uncertified cables risk voiding equipment warranties and failing safety inspections—costly oversights for mission-critical networks.
